Output 8c0397bf41fa924d95ab85f958639df51f34908c9d682058d2cd5bb879051b46:1

value
17091639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 143df6561103d9ad11815ed467cc12064e10d28c OP_EQUAL
address
33Y3fbMBCb63SiHZdZ75Gzuif2PiDVGnnd
transaction
8c0397bf41fa924d95ab85f958639df51f34908c9d682058d2cd5bb879051b46
spent
true